一棵树的广义表表示为a(b,c(e,f(g)),d),当用左孩子一右兄弟链表表示时,右指针域非空的节点个数为( )。

admin2014-08-29  21

问题 一棵树的广义表表示为a(b,c(e,f(g)),d),当用左孩子一右兄弟链表表示时,右指针域非空的节点个数为(    )。

选项 A、1
B、2
C、3
D、4

答案C

解析 孩子兄弟表示法:用二叉链表作为树的存储结构,链表结点的两个指针域意义发生变化。原左子树指针域指向当前结点的第一个孩子结点,原右子树指针指向当前结点的第一个兄弟结点。从另一个角度出发,当前结点的左子树的右子树,实际上是当前结点的其他孩子结点。
转载请注明原文地址:https://kaotiyun.com/show/HyvR777K
0

最新回复(0)